AC-MILLIVOLTMETER
- 本设计是基于AD637集成芯片的数字交流毫伏表电路设计。该毫伏表以真有效值转换集成芯片AD637为核心,以微控制器(MCU)为量程转换控制,并使用MCU内部十位A/D转换器为模数转换,通过LCD显示,并辅以必要的外围电路设计而成。数字交流毫伏表主要由MCU控制模块、程控放大器模块、真有效值转换模块、电压数字显示模块等组成,测量范围为0-10Vpp,并且能够根据实际交流电压输入完成相应的量程转换功能,同时使用LCD显示电压值。-This design is based on the integra
